Output e68cf020eacb34f068f04006670cb6b1a70572ba04779d1b21ba14a3dc40cf2f:27

value
84805
script pubkey
OP_0 OP_PUSHBYTES_32 51f4d15c661234e5f8e8cb7a3d6bfda33e28b8a0a3fd730c67850a639cae05d2
address
bc1q286dzhrxzg6wt78gedar66la5vlz3w9q507hxrr8s59x889wqhfq0hfs4a
transaction
e68cf020eacb34f068f04006670cb6b1a70572ba04779d1b21ba14a3dc40cf2f
confirmations
57950
spent
true